Notwithstanding any other law to the contrary, an action to recover any debt founded upon any contract, obligation, or liability made pursuant to this chapter shall not commence until a minor has reached the age of majority, provided that said action shall commence within two years of the date a minor reaches the age of majority.
Haw. Rev. Stat. § 577A-5
Limitation of actions
